WebMar 16, 2024 · Changing to a larger series U-joint is not a simple task, you can’t just buy bigger joints. All yokes (slip, bolt-on, and weld-in) must match the desired joint size. You can opt for crossover U-joints, but they tend to not be as strong and they don’t last as long. This allows you to mate a larger (or smaller) U-joint to the other. WebDec 8, 2024 · When you are done installing the u joints, hit the ears of the yoke with a hammer. This should free the u-joint up. You can also lay one yoke in the vise and hit the other yoke, this drives the cup out tight against the snap ring. WebInstalling a Universal Joint Step 1 Place a new bearing cap onto the outside of the yoke. Step 2 Place the universal joint into the center of the yoke. Step 3 Press the bearing cap onto the universal joint, using the U-joint tool. Step 4 Install the snap ring on the outside of the bearing cap, using the snap ring pliers.
